Four area Starbucks to close

MID-HUDSON – Four local Starbucks shops, including a free-standing in Mamaroneck, will close, as part of a cost-cutting program announced by the designer coffee giant, earlier this month.

According to a list released Thursday, Starbucks will close the store at 320-322 Mamaroneck Ave., and stores in the Palisades Center Mall in West Nyack, which has several stores, Galleria at Crystal Run in the Town of Wallkill, and the Poughkeepsie Galleria.  Altogether, 37 Starbucks will close in New York State.

On July 1, Starbucks announced the next step in its multi-faceted plan to transform the company, with a decision to close approximately 600 underperforming company-operated stores in the U.S. market. “This decision is a result of a rigorous evaluation of the U.S. company-operated store portfolio and includes the 100 stores targeted for closure in the company's previously announced plans”, the company said, in a News Release dated July 1.
